Neighbours' Bea Nilsson to fight for her life in dramatic poisoning storyline
Neighbours spoilers follow for UK viewers.
Neighbours' Bea Nilsson is left fighting for her life on UK screens next week, after being accidentally poisoned.
Viewers have seen Roxy Willis using the wild mushrooms outside the Tram for the gravy in Kyle Canning's 'Best Dish of Erinsborough' entry, not realising they were in fact poisonous death cap mushrooms.
The judge – councillor Jacinta Hay – falls ill after taking a bite of the dish. She makes a full recovery, but Bea's hospitalisation is much more serious having eaten a whole pie.

In upcoming scenes, Toadie Rebecchi (Ryan Moloney) is in possession of some kangaroo pies from the Tram. These pies have the poisonous gravy inside.
Originally planning on giving the pies to his children, Toadie ends up handing them over to Ned Willis (Ben Hall), to show appreciation for Ned's help with the lip-sync battle event fundraiser.
Ned is about to eat one of the poisoned pies, cutting into one... but ends up changing his mind at the last second.
Unfortunately, Bea (Bonnie Anderson) does tuck into one of the pies, and it's not long before she starts to feel extremely ill while hanging out with Levi Canning (Richie Morris), Kyle, and Roxy.

Bea collapses and is rushed to hospital, with David Tanaka (Takaya Honda) and Karl Kennedy (Alan Fletcher) among those treating her.
Roxy and Kyle later find out about Bea's condition and are racked with guilt, having failed to come clean about the poisoned gravy when the judge first fell ill.
They agree it's time to confess and reveal the truth about how Bea got poisoned, but when Bea is conscious again, something she says stops the pair from coming clean...
Neighbours airs these scenes on Wednesday, February 17, Thursday, February 18, and Friday, February 19 at 1.45pm and 5.30pm on Channel 5.
